About Me

CHICAGO

I like most genres accept for a few that rub me the wrong way. I tick to instrumental, vocal, organic and cosmic electronic music especially if there is an element of stink which I define as atonal, dissonant, compelling embellishments and beautiful mistakes. You know lots of accidentals instead of predicatable major chord comps.

____________________________

My primary instrument is trumpet with far out effects and various mutes. Some other instruments I play are various synths such as the Moog, Arp, Yamaha CS-80v and Fender Rhodes. Now days I play these instruments in software and compose music in MIDI with Logic Pro Studio. I have been in 2 bands in my lifetime, Mang and Sumsing, since 1995.

What I play doesn't necessarily reflect all I listen to. I try everyday to keep an open mind and ear to new sounds, cultures and styles. Music truly does transcend the flesh and is the primary art form that convinced me that humans do have souls.

I definitely am not drawn to commercial sounding music and really could give a shit about showmanship and image. I want goose bumps when I listen to you.
